Accounts Receivable
The money owed to a business by its clients or customers for goods or services provided on credit.
Compensating Balance
A minimum balance that must be maintained in a bank account, often required by banks as a condition for loans or to waive service charges.
Effective Annual Interest Rate
The interest rate on an investment or loan, which accounts for compounding over a given period.
